#edcc54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#edcc54 is composed of 92.9% red, 80%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.9% magenta, 64.6%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 47.1 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 62.9%. #edcc54 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#db9900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

Shades and Tints of #edcc54
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060501 is the darkest color, while #fefcf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#edcc54
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a39d is the less saturated color, while #fcd445 is the most saturated one.
